How do I type é on my keyboard Mac?

For example, to type é, hold option key while typing e, then release both and type e again. To type accents on capital letters, add shift to the final step. For example, to type É, hold option key and e, then shift key and e.

How do you type Greek letters on a Mac?

For Mac OSX: In System Preferences, click on Keyboard and then on the Input Sources Tab. On the left is a list of keyboards currently installed. Click the + to add a new keyboard. Select Greek from the lefthand column and Greek Polytonic from the righthand column.

How do you do special characters on a Mac?

You can use the Character Viewer to add special characters and symbols to text, such as math symbols, Latin characters, and pictographs. Click in the text where you want to place the character, then choose Edit > Emoji & Symbols (or press Control-Command-Space bar). The Character Viewer appears where you clicked.

How do I type French accents?

Windows: International Keyboard To type accent grave (à, è, etc), type ` (to the left of 1) then the vowel. Accent aigu (é), type ‘ (single quote) then e. Cédille (ç), type ‘ then c. Circonflexe (ê), type ^ (shift + 6) then e. Tréma (ö), type ” (shift + ‘) then o.

How do you type an e circumflex on a Mac?

For example, to add the acute accent to the letter O, hold down Option + E, release those keys, then type the letter O.Accents: Acute: Option + E + Letter. Circumflex: Option + I + Letter. Grave: Option + `+ Letter. Tilde: Option + N + Letter. Umlaut: Option + U + Letter.

What is the é called?

The acute is used on é. It is known as accent aigu, in contrast to the accent grave which is the accent sloped the other way. It distinguishes é [e] from è [ɛ], ê [ɛ], and e [ə]. Unlike in other Romance languages, the accent marks do not imply stress in French.

How do you make a Spanish question mark on a Mac?

Typing Spanish Punctuation on a Mac inverted question mark (¿) — Shift + Option + ? inverted exclamation point (¡) — Option + 1. left angle quote («) — Option + \Nov 13, 2019.
